AMD Athlon Processor x86 Optimization Manual page 220

X86 code optimization
Table of Contents

Advertisement

AMD Athlon™ Processor x86 Code Optimization
Table 19. Integer Instructions (Continued)
Instruction Mnemonic
SETS mreg8
SETS mem8
SETNS mreg8
SETNS mem8
SETP/SETPE mreg8
SETP/SETPE mem8
SETNP/SETPO mreg8
SETNP/SETPO mem8
SETL/SETNGE mreg8
SETL/SETNGE mem8
SETGE/SETNL mreg8
SETGE/SETNL mem8
SETLE/SETNG mreg8
SETLE/SETNG mem8
SETG/SETNLE mreg8
SETG/SETNLE mem8
SGDT mem48
SIDT mem48
SHL/SAL mreg8, imm8
SHL/SAL mem8, imm8
SHL/SAL mreg16/32, imm8
SHL/SAL mem16/32, imm8
SHL/SAL mreg8, 1
SHL/SAL mem8, 1
SHL/SAL mreg16/32, 1
SHL/SAL mem16/32, 1
SHL/SAL mreg8, CL
SHL/SAL mem8, CL
SHL/SAL mreg16/32, CL
SHL/SAL mem16/32, CL
SHR mreg8, imm8
SHR mem8, imm8
SHR mreg16/32, imm8
204
First
Second
ModR/M
Byte
Byte
Byte
0Fh
98h
11-xxx-xxx
0Fh
98h
mm-xxx-xxx DirectPath
0Fh
99h
11-xxx-xxx
0Fh
99h
mm-xxx-xxx DirectPath
0Fh
9Ah
11-xxx-xxx
0Fh
9Ah
mm-xxx-xxx DirectPath
0Fh
9Bh
11-xxx-xxx
0Fh
9Bh
mm-xxx-xxx DirectPath
0Fh
9Ch
11-xxx-xxx
0Fh
9Ch
mm-xxx-xxx DirectPath
0Fh
9Dh
11-xxx-xxx
0Fh
9Dh
mm-xxx-xxx DirectPath
0Fh
9Eh
11-xxx-xxx
0Fh
9Eh
mm-xxx-xxx DirectPath
0Fh
9Fh
11-xxx-xxx
0Fh
9Fh
mm-xxx-xxx DirectPath
0Fh
01h
mm-000-xxx VectorPath
0Fh
01h
mm-001-xxx VectorPath
C0h
11-100-xxx
C0h
mm-100-xxx DirectPath
C1h
11-100-xxx
C1h
mm-100-xxx DirectPath
D0h
11-100-xxx
D0h
mm-100-xxx DirectPath
D1h
11-100-xxx
D1h
mm-100-xxx DirectPath
D2h
11-100-xxx
D2h
mm-100-xxx DirectPath
D3h
11-100-xxx
D3h
mm-100-xxx DirectPath
C0h
11-101-xxx
C0h
mm-101-xxx DirectPath
C1h
11-101-xxx
Instruction Dispatch and Execution Resources
22007E/0—November 1999
Decode
Type
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ath
DirectPath

Advertisement

Table of Contents
loading

Table of Contents